#43b6f0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#43b6f0 is composed of 26.3% red, 71.4%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.1% cyan, 24.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 200.1 degrees, a saturation of 85.2% and a lightness of 60.2%. #43b6f0 color hex could be obtained by blending #86ffff with #006de1. Closest websafe color is: #33ccff.

Shades and Tints of #43b6f0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01080c is the darkest color, while #f9fd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#43b6f0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#999a9a is the less saturated color, while #3bb9f8 is the most saturated one.
